I have a combination of Rheumatoid and Osteoarthritis arthritis in my left knee. I've had cortisone shots which did little but the Tramadol has made the pain liveable. I've been on it for 6 months now and its effectiveness hasn't waned thankfully so for me it's been a game changer. My only gripe is the itching and occasional dose of constipation. Given I also have Psoriasis the itching can be a bit much at times.

I have had chronic low back pain with episodes of severe sciatic pain for over 20 years. Doctors gave me Vicodin but I had to keep increasing the dose. Also, I was working at a desk job & was missing work because I couldn’t function on the Vicodin. I said no more & my doctor prescribed tramadol. What a blessing! It doesn’t completely relieve the pain, but takes the edge off so I can function. Much better than living my life in a stupor!

I have been taking 200mg 2 times a day and been for 20 years. Very effective and no feeling of being high. Great for spine pain if there is no nerve involvement. This is common with spine pain such as arthritis or degenerative spine conditions. I recently went on to OxyContin and was using 40mg doses. It was what I found was close to Tramadol's effectiveness. I started on 20mg and it didn't work and 40mg did. The up side is your feeling of being high is short and the relief from pain is around 7 hours but Tramadol gave 12 to 14 hours relief with no high feeling.
